What mass of sodium hydroxide is needed to make 12.5 L of a 0.150M solution?

Chemistry
1 answer:
raketka [301]3 years ago
5 0

Answer:

75g

Explanation:

n=Cmxv

=0,15x12,5

=1,875 mol

m=nxM

=1,875x40

=75g

What is the maximum pressure at which solid CO2 (dry ice) can be converted into CO2 gas without melting?
max2010maxim [7]

Answer:

Explanation:

The triple point of carbon dioxide is 5.11 atmosphere at -56.6 degree celsius . At pressure greater than 5.11 , solid carbon dioxide liquefies ,  as it is warmed. At pressure lesser than 5.11 atmosphere , it will go into gaseous state without liquefying . Excessive pressure helps liquification process.

So maximum pressure required is 5.11 atmosphere. Beyond this pressure , solid CO2 will liquify.
